description We present a novel Web-based Device Workflow Management Engine (WDWME) that supports seamless control and coordination of hardware devices. With this workflow engine, a series of activities or workflows regarding hardware functionality or services can be rapidly created via drag and drop. A working web-based workflow prototype has been developed as a proof of concept and tested using a device simulator to capture the task executions. In this work, a Feature Interaction Detection Engine (FIDE) is employed to validate the possible operation conflicts during the creation and pre-execution of a workflow. Additional Justified-Event- Condition-Action (JECA) rule and a Case-Based Reasoning (CBR) are proposed as future work to enhance the system's exception handling capability.
